Welcome to Gloucester, MA! Our neighborhood is a charming and historic area with plenty to see and do. Located just across the street from Crab and Pavilion beach, Fisherman's Memorial and right next to the Blynman Bridge, you'll be right in the heart of all the action.
Summertime offers a beautiful arrangement of flower beds along Stacy Boulevard. During special events, fireworks can be seen from the property. Gloucester is known for its rich maritime history, and you'll be able to experience that firsthand during your stay.
Take a stroll along the harbor and watch the fishermen bring in their catch, or visit the nearby Maritime Gloucester museum to learn more about the town's seafaring past. In addition to its maritime heritage, Gloucester also has plenty of art galleries, shops, and restaurants to explore within walking distance.
Check out the Rocky Neck Art Colony, a vibrant community of artists and craftspeople, or visit one of the town's many seafood restaurants for a taste of the local cuisine.
